Output 6ec8fb5d9184f741da421b40a5037ab3e54ddb0ae1fab37e3c2f1714e77c4390:0

value
14866
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e2b96644fbc4fb1c11beb5192123fe120ac4fe04 OP_EQUAL
address
3NMpjgPDQoJyEdzevCTU1rEpwUFCBesgsA
transaction
6ec8fb5d9184f741da421b40a5037ab3e54ddb0ae1fab37e3c2f1714e77c4390
spent
true